云平台监控项深度解析:构建高效运维的基石
2025.09.26 21:50浏览量:0简介:本文深入解析云平台监控项的核心分类、技术实现与最佳实践,从基础资源到应用层指标全覆盖,结合自动化工具与告警策略设计,助力企业构建高效运维体系。
云平台监控项:构建高效运维的基石
在云计算时代,云平台已成为企业数字化转型的核心基础设施。然而,随着业务规模的扩展和系统复杂度的提升,如何通过科学合理的监控体系保障云平台的稳定运行,成为运维团队面临的关键挑战。本文将从监控项的分类、技术实现、最佳实践三个维度,系统解析云平台监控的核心要素。
一、云平台监控项的分类与核心价值
云平台监控项可划分为四大类:基础设施层、平台服务层、应用层、安全合规层。每类监控项均承载着不同的运维目标。
1. 基础设施层监控:保障物理资源稳定
基础设施层监控聚焦于计算、存储、网络等底层资源的运行状态。以AWS EC2实例为例,关键监控项包括:
- CPU使用率:持续高于90%可能触发性能瓶颈
- 内存剩余量:低于10%需警惕OOM风险
- 磁盘I/O延迟:超过20ms可能影响数据库性能
- 网络吞吐量:突发流量需触发自动扩容
某电商企业曾因未监控磁盘空间,导致订单系统因日志文件占满磁盘而中断服务2小时。这一案例凸显了基础设施监控的必要性。
2. 平台服务层监控:优化中间件性能
平台服务层监控覆盖数据库、消息队列、缓存等中间件。以MySQL为例,核心指标包括:
-- 慢查询监控示例
SELECT * FROM performance_schema.events_statements_summary_by_digest
WHERE SCHEMA_NAME='your_db' AND SQL_TEXT LIKE '%JOIN%'
ORDER BY SUM_TIMER_WAIT DESC LIMIT 10;
- 连接数:超过max_connections需优化连接池
- 锁等待时间:超过100ms可能存在死锁
- 缓存命中率:低于80%需调整查询缓存
某金融平台通过监控Redis的key命中率,发现缓存穿透问题,优化后API响应时间降低60%。
3. 应用层监控:提升用户体验
应用层监控聚焦于业务逻辑与用户体验。关键指标包括:
- 事务响应时间:P99超过2s需优化
- 错误率:500错误占比超过0.1%需告警
- 业务量:订单量突降可能预示系统故障
某SaaS企业通过部署APM工具(如New Relic),定位到支付接口因第三方SDK升级导致的超时问题,避免潜在损失。
4. 安全合规层监控:防范潜在风险
安全监控涵盖入侵检测、数据泄露、合规审计等维度。关键项包括:
- 异常登录:非工作时间登录需触发二次验证
- 数据访问:敏感表查询需记录审计日志
- 漏洞扫描:CVE漏洞修复需在72小时内完成
某医疗平台通过监控HIPAA合规项,避免因数据泄露导致的法律风险。
二、云平台监控的技术实现路径
1. 监控数据采集技术
- Agent模式:在主机部署Telegraf、Prometheus Node Exporter等轻量级Agent,实时采集指标数据。
- 无Agent模式:通过云服务商API(如AWS CloudWatch、Azure Monitor)直接获取资源指标。
- 日志分析:使用ELK Stack或Splunk解析应用日志,提取业务指标。
2. 监控数据存储与处理
- 时序数据库:InfluxDB、TimescaleDB适合存储指标数据,支持高效查询。
- 大数据平台:Hadoop+Hive适合处理海量日志数据,进行趋势分析。
- 流处理:Apache Flink可实时计算指标阈值,触发即时告警。
3. 告警与可视化
- 告警策略:采用分级告警(P0-P3),结合静默期避免告警风暴。
- 可视化工具:Grafana支持自定义仪表盘,Prometheus Alertmanager管理告警规则。
- 自动化响应:通过AWS Lambda或Azure Functions实现自动扩容、服务降级等操作。
三、云平台监控的最佳实践
1. 监控项设计原则
- 覆盖性:确保关键路径无盲点,如支付流程需监控每个API调用。
- 可观测性:结合Metrics、Logs、Traces构建三维监控体系。
- 成本效益:避免过度监控,优先保障核心业务指标。
2. 告警管理策略
- 阈值设定:采用动态阈值(如3σ原则),避免固定阈值的误报。
- 告警收敛:同一问题触发一次告警,避免重复通知。
- 升级机制:P0告警需在5分钟内响应,P3告警可24小时内处理。
3. 持续优化方法
- A/B测试:对比不同监控策略的效果,如调整采样率对性能的影响。
- 机器学习:使用异常检测算法(如Isolation Forest)识别未知故障模式。
- 反馈循环:将故障复盘结果转化为新的监控项,如增加缓存穿透监控。
四、未来趋势:AI驱动的智能监控
随着AIOps的兴起,云平台监控正从“被动响应”向“主动预测”演进。关键方向包括:
- 根因分析:通过因果推理算法定位故障根源。
- 容量预测:基于历史数据预测资源需求,提前扩容。
- 自愈系统:结合Service Mesh实现服务自动熔断与恢复。
某云服务商的实践显示,AI监控可将MTTR(平均修复时间)降低40%,告警准确率提升至95%。
结语
云平台监控项的设计与实施,是保障系统稳定性的核心环节。通过科学分类监控项、选择合适的技术栈、遵循最佳实践,企业可构建高效、可靠的监控体系。未来,随着AI技术的融入,云平台监控将迈向智能化新阶段,为企业数字化转型提供更强有力的支撑。
发表评论
登录后可评论,请前往 登录 或 注册